On the 15th anniversary of its release on May 1, 2009, X-Men Origins: Wolverine continues to shine as one of the standout X-Men games. Despite initial mixed reviews, the game has garnered a cult following for its accurate depiction of Wolverine, setting a high bar for future adaptations.

Redefining Wolverine in Gaming

Capturing the Essence of Wolverine

While early X-Men movies introduced Wolverine to audiences, it wasn't until X-Men Origins: Wolverine that fans witnessed his true ferocity. Unlike previous portrayals, this game showcased a relentless and savage Wolverine, drawing inspiration from popular hack-and-slash titles. Players immersed themselves in intense combat, watching Wolverine unleash his brutal attacks with unprecedented realism.

From visceral finishing moves to the innovative Regeneration feature, X-Men Origins: Wolverine portrayed Wolverine's iconic traits like never before. The game's graphic violence, coupled with Wolverine's rapid healing abilities, provided an unparalleled gaming experience that resonated with fans.

Expanding the X-Men Universe

Beyond its visceral combat, X-Men Origins: Wolverine ventured into uncharted territory by expanding upon the original source material. While the movie adaptation faltered, the game excelled in introducing new elements, such as confronting classic X-Men adversaries like Sentinels. This bold move not only delighted fans but also enriched the game's narrative, offering a fresh perspective on the X-Men lore.
